What is an entry level APAC job?

Entry Level APAC jobs refer to positions suitable for candidates with little to no prior professional experience in the Asia-Pacific (APAC) region. These roles are typically designed for recent graduates or individuals starting their careers and may include positions in various industries such as finance, technology, marketing, and customer service. Entry level roles often provide training and mentorship to help employees develop the skills necessary for career advancement within the organization. APAC jobs specifically focus on markets and operations in countries within the Asia-Pacific region, such as China, Japan, Australia, and Singapore.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level APAC professional?

To thrive as an Entry Level APAC professional, you typically need a bachelor's degree, strong analytical skills, and familiarity with the Asia-Pacific business environment.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, CRM systems, and possibly regional languages or communication tools is often required. Effective communication, adaptability, and cross-cultural awareness are standout soft skills in this role. These skills ensure you can support business operations, collaborate with diverse teams, and contribute to growth in the dynamic APAC market.

What are some typical challenges faced by entry level APAC professionals, and how can they overcome them?

Entry-level professionals in the APAC (Asia-Pacific) region often encounter challenges such as navigating diverse cultures, managing time zone differences, and adapting to fast-paced business environments. To overcome these, it's helpful to proactively communicate with team members, seek mentorship, and stay open to learning about local customs and business etiquette. Building cross-cultural communication skills and leveraging technology for collaboration can also help new hires succeed and grow within APAC teams.

APAC Central Inc., is a CRH company producing and providing crushed aggregate materials, sand, ready-mix concrete, asphalt, and performing as a regional heavy highway/infrastructure construction firm serving Arkansas, Oklahoma, and southern Missouri. APAC-Central, Inc. and its founding companies have been serving our customers since early in the 20th Century and look forward to continued success in the 21st Century!

Position Overview
Are you highly organized, detail-driven, and ready to grow your career in Human Resources? We are looking for an HR Administrator to join our HR team helping support multiple businesses. In this entry-level role, you will be a key part of the employee experience-helping with hiring, onboarding, reporting, compliance documentation, and day-to-day HR operations. Bilingual English/Spanish skills are highly valued and can help strengthen communication with employees and candidates.
This is a great opportunity for someone who enjoys working with people, keeping processes running smoothly, and building a strong foundation in HR. You will work closely with the Human Resources Manager, HR Generalist, Safety partners, and other team members while supporting a fast-paced operation where accuracy, confidentiality, and service matter every day.
What You'll Do

  • Support the hourly hiring process, candidate communication, offer letter preparation, and onboarding coordination.
  • Coordinate pre-employment requirements such as drug screenings, background checks, new hire paperwork, and orientation materials.
  • Maintain accurate electronic HR records, forms, employee documentation, and policy databases.
  • Prepare, analyze, and distribute HR reports, data summaries, and project materials for management and HR leadership.
  • Assist with required training activities, including preparation, tracking, review, and distribution of materials.
  • Process employee termination paperwork, including data entry, calculations, and routing of required documentation.
  • Partner with Safety to help meet, maintain, and distribute new hire DOT requirements.
  • Maintain HR forms and materials, including employee handbooks, applications, files, and related resources.
  • Handle confidential and sensitive information with professionalism and discretion.
  • Complete accurate manual data entry across multiple systems.
  • Support special projects and other HR-related duties as assigned.
  • Maintain regular and predictable in-office attendance.
  • Travel occasionally, up to 10%, primarily for day trips between offices or job sites.
What We're Looking For
  • High school diploma or equivalent required.
  • Two or more years of human resources experience preferred.
  • HR administration experience strongly preferred.
  • Experience in construction, materials, manufacturing, or a similar operational environment preferred.
  • Valid state driver's license and satisfactory driving record required.
  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to accuracy.
  • Effective verbal and written communication skills.
  • Bilingual English/Spanish skills preferred.
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ality and demonstrate sound judgment.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Word and Excel required.
  • Ability to operate standard office equipment, including computers, copiers, and printers.
  • Ability to analyze issues independently, manage deadlines, and follow complex verbal and written instructions.
  • Dependable attendance and consistency in a fast-paced office environment.
